  • Identity
    • The concept of identity has been defines as 'A sense of self that develops as the child differentiates from parents and family and takes a place in society' (Jary and Jary, 1991)
    • Important sources of identity relate to nationality, ethnicity, sexuality, gender and class.
    • Personal identity may be different to one's social identity.
    • Importance of identity
      • Postmodernists suggest that people's identities to have many different facets, that they frequently change and can contain considerable contradictions
    • Identity and Culture
      • Identities can be formed through cultures and subcultures to which people belong or in which people participate.
      • People living in Britain would be expected to have a strong sense of British identity.
